Title :
Applying workflow management to support massive maintenance

Abstract :
Workflow management systems have proven useful for improving the management end execution of processes in several application domains, including software engineering. In this paper we discuss issues and preliminary results of a project aiming at introducing workflow technology in a software maintenance organization. We apply a four steps process to model the workflows, and the associated flows of documentations of the massive maintenance process. The paper describes the models obtained and discusses how they have been implemented using market-widespread workflow technology.
